JavaScript获取Select下拉框Option的Value和Text值的方法

Js获取select下拉列表框各个Option的Value值相对比较容易,不过获取Text值却有点麻烦,对于一个初学JavaScript的 新手来说,可能一时还无从下手,那么就请看下本文的方法,以一个form表单中的Select下拉框菜单为例,来说明如何用JavaScript获取其 Value值和Text值:

示例表单,里面是一个select下拉列表框的各个列表项及值:

<form name="form1">
<select name="testvalue">
<option value="ASP">ASP</option>
<option value="PHP">PHP</option>
<option value="JSP">JSP</option>
</select>
</form>

接下来是JavaScript部分,获取Select的各个Value值和Text值:

//获取select下拉框Option的Value值:
document.form1.testvalue.value

//获取select下拉框Option的Text值:
document.form1.testvalue.options[document.form1.testvalue.selectedIndex].text
原文地址:https://www.cnblogs.com/phpfensi/p/4333858.html